Senate Floor Activity - Tuesday, April 20, 2021


Mr. Alex Padilla, from the State of California, called the Senate to order at 10 a.m., the Chaplain offered a prayer, and Mr. Padilla led the Senate in reciting the Pledge of Allegiance to the Flag of the United States of America.

The Journal

Pursuant to the order of yesterday, the Journal of the proceedings of the Senate was deemed approved to date.

Certain Procedures Dispensed With

Pursuant to the order of yesterday, the morning hour being deemed expired, and the times for the recognition of the two leaders being reserved.

Transaction of Morning Business

The following transactions of morning business occurred on today.

Legislative Business (Tuesday, April 20)

S. 937 (Sen. Hirono): A bill to facilitate the expedited review of COVID-19 hate crimes, and for other purposes.
-- Considered by Senate.
-- Cloture motion on the measure presented in Senate.
S.Amdt. 1445 (Sen. Hirono): To improve the bill.
-- Amendment pending in Senate.
-- Cloture motion on amendment SA 1445 presented in Senate.


Executive Business (Tuesday, April 20)

PN79-10: Lisa O. Monaco, of the District of Columbia, to be Deputy Attorney General
-- By unanimous consent agreement, debate and vote 4/20/2021.
-- Considered by Senate.
-- Confirmed by the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 98 - 2. Record Vote Number: 158

PN81: Gary Gensler, of Maryland, to be a Member of the Securities and Exchange Commission for a term expiring June 5, 2026
-- By unanimous consent agreement, debate and vote 4/20/2021.
-- Considered by Senate.
-- Cloture invoked in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 54 - 44. Record Vote Number: 156
-- Confirmed by the Senate by Yea-Nay Vote. 54 - 45. Record Vote Number: 157

Adjournment

By unanimous consent, on the request of Mr. Schumer, at 7:12 p.m., the Senate adjourned, under its order of today, until 10:30 a.m. tomorrow.
